Famous in Brazil for being a playground of the rich and famous, Buzios first came to international fame when screen siren Brigitte Bardot, vacationed here in the mid-sixties. Virtually overnight, this sleepy fishing village was transformed into an idyllic beach paradise, and is now the hippest place to vacation in South America.
This stunning resort town is a wonderful addition to a Rio de Janeiro stay, or worth a visit on its own. Only a two hour drive from Rio, a stay of two or three days is ideal at this beautiful location.
Buzios Highlights:
The Beaches
Buzios unparalleled beach culture is its main attraction. This small peninsula is home to over 20 beaches, each one featuring its own unique atmosphere. Whether you are interested in sunbathing, snorkeling in the azure water, surfing, or just sitting in a cafe enjoying the people watching and magnificent views, there is a beach to suit every desire.
Dining, Nightlife, and Entertainment
Once the sun goes down, vacationers start preparing for the other star of a Buzios stay: the incredible nightlife. Dining options range from international cuisine served in luxurious surroundings to fresh seafood under the stars. As the night progresses the sultry sounds of samba emanate from Buzios' many bars, cafes, and discos, with revelers dancing the night away every night of the week.
Buzios Activities and Tours:
Buzios Overview Tour:
This tour is an excellent opportunity to familiarize yourself with the area, getting a taste of the numerous beaches Buzios has to offer. You may choose to enjoy this experience by boat, visiting the numerous islands and inlets of the area, or alternatively take a trip on a comfortable open-air trolley that will take you to the top of some of the highest hills in Buzios, providing a birds eye view of this gorgeous peninsula.
